How it feels
This is a silent documentary from 1911 that shows Prince Wilhelm and Princess Maria in an informal setting at Oakhill in Stockholm. It captures the princess riding a horse and was part of an early series that offered a more private look at Swedish royalty.

What happens
Hos prins Wilhelm och prinsessan Maria är en svensk dokumentärfilm från 1911. Filmen skildrar Prins Wilhelm, hertig av Södermanland och Maria Pavlovna av Ryssland vid Oakhill på Djurgården i Stockholm där prinsessan ses rida. Filmen var den första i en serie filmer av Biograf AB Victoria som skildrade svenska kungligheter i mer privata sammanhang. Premiären ägde rum den 7 mars 1911 på Brunkebergsteatern i Stockholm.
